gh60鍵盤開源方案_第1頁
gh60鍵盤開源方案_第2頁
gh60鍵盤開源方案_第3頁
gh60鍵盤開源方案_第4頁
全文預(yù)覽已結(jié)束

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報或認(rèn)領(lǐng)

文檔簡介

1.簡介GH60是一種開源的鍵盤方案,它采用60%布局,具有高度的可定制性和可編程性。本文將介紹GH60鍵盤的設(shè)計原理、硬件要求和軟件編程方面的內(nèi)容,以及一些常見問題的解答。2.設(shè)計原理GH60鍵盤的設(shè)計原理基于可編程鍵盤的概念,它采用鍵盤控制器和一系列可編程開關(guān)來實現(xiàn)。通過編程,用戶可以重新定義每個鍵位的功能和布局,實現(xiàn)個性化的鍵盤操作體驗。GH60鍵盤的核心是它的鍵盤控制器,常見的控制器芯片包括Atmega32u4和STM32系列。這些芯片具備足夠的計算能力和IO口來處理鍵盤輸入和輸出。用戶可以根據(jù)自己的需求選擇不同的控制器芯片。3.硬件要求要制作一款GH60鍵盤,你需要準(zhǔn)備以下硬件:鍵盤外殼:一般使用高強(qiáng)度聚碳酸酯或鋁合金材料制作,提供鍵盤的整體結(jié)構(gòu)和支撐。PCB板:用于安裝鍵盤開關(guān)、鍵盤控制器和其他電子元件。鍵盤開關(guān):常見的鍵盤開關(guān)有機(jī)械開關(guān)和電容開關(guān),用戶可以根據(jù)個人偏好選擇合適的開關(guān)。鍵帽:用于覆蓋鍵盤開關(guān),提供按鍵的觸感和標(biāo)識。電路元件:例如電阻、電容、二極管等,用于鍵盤電路的連接和控制。4.軟件編程GH60鍵盤的編程主要包括兩個方面:鍵位映射和宏編程。4.1鍵位映射鍵位映射是將鍵盤的物理按鍵映射到相應(yīng)的邏輯按鍵上。這樣,當(dāng)用戶按下一個物理按鍵時,鍵盤控制器可以識別出對應(yīng)的邏輯按鍵,并執(zhí)行相應(yīng)的操作。GH60鍵盤通常通過使用鍵盤固件,例如QMK固件或TMK固件,來實現(xiàn)鍵位映射。這些固件通過配置文件或代碼,定義每個物理按鍵對應(yīng)的邏輯按鍵。用戶可以根據(jù)自己的喜好和需求,自定義鍵位映射。4.2宏編程宏編程是GH60鍵盤的另一個重要功能,它可以實現(xiàn)按鍵的自動連擊、組合按鍵、宏命令等功能。用戶可以通過編程,將一系列按鍵操作組合成一個宏,從而簡化復(fù)雜的鍵盤操作。GH60鍵盤的固件通常提供宏編程的功能接口,用戶可以使用特定的語法或配置文件定義宏。當(dāng)用戶按下一個觸發(fā)宏的按鍵時,鍵盤控制器將運(yùn)行對應(yīng)的宏定義。5.常見問題解答5.1GH60鍵盤如何綁定額外的功能鍵?GH60鍵盤可以通過配置文件或代碼的方式,將額外的功能鍵綁定到特定的物理按鍵上。例如,用戶可以將CapsLock鍵綁定為下一曲目的快捷鍵。5.2GH60鍵盤是否支持多種布局?是的,GH60鍵盤支持多種布局,用戶可以根據(jù)自己的需求切換不同的鍵盤布局。通過鍵盤固件的配置文件或代碼,用戶可以定義不同的布局方案,并通過按鍵進(jìn)行切換。5.3GH60鍵盤是否支持與其他設(shè)備的連接?GH60鍵盤通常通過USB連接到計算機(jī),但也可以通過Bluetooth等無線方式進(jìn)行連接。通過適配器或模塊,GH60鍵盤可以與其他設(shè)備進(jìn)行無線通信。6.總結(jié)GH60鍵盤是一種開源的可編程鍵盤方案,它具有高度的定制性和可編程性。本

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

最新文檔

評論

0/150

提交評論